Psychiatrists in Colchester

Psychiatrists are mental health professionals who can prescribe medication and also practice psychotherapy. They can also conduct physical examinations and may also order and interpret laboratory tests as well as brain imaging scans such as CT or MRI. Some psychiatrists specialize in specific disorders, private psychiatrists Uk like depression or anxiety, or bipolar disorder. Other specialties include pediatric psychotherapy, cognitive psychiatry, as well as forensic psychiatry.

If you're in search of a psychiatrist or therapist, it's important to choose a therapist who's suitable for you. Many providers offer a free introductory phone call where you can discuss your goals and concerns about therapy. You can then assess if the psychiatrist's skills, specialized training, and scope of private psychiatric assessment london practice are a match for your needs. You should also determine whether your insurance plan is accepted by the psychiatrist. This is important in the event that money is a problem or you are paying through an employer's health plan.

There are many different types of therapists. These include psychologists, clinical workers, and mental health counselors. Some providers specialize in specific mental disorders like eating disorders and addictions. Psychiatrists are specially trained to treat severe mental illness and may prescribe medications, such as antidepressants, antipsychotics, and mood stabilizers.
